Mortal Kombat X Update 1.12 Available on Xbox One & PS4, Is Over 6GB

4.5
With Mortal Kombat XL and all the Kombat Pack 2 fighters releasing tomorrow, March 1, NetherRealm Studios has brought out Mortal Kombat X update 1.12 on PlayStation 4 and Xbox One today.

Reportedly a 6-8GB download, bringing the total size of all updates to 10.7GB, 1.12 hasn’t been officially detailed by Warner Bros or NetherRealm yet. Until then, here’s what a user on Reddit said about the new update:

For those who those who have preloaded the DLC, they are greyed out until the unlock time in your region. For example, here in California, that unlock time is 9 pm on Monday. The Pit, stage fatalities, balance changes, new netcode, new trophies/achievements, and Medieval Pack are all ready to go.

The Kosplay Pack, the Apocalypse Pack, and the four new characters are not yet available. Again, wait for the unlock time.
